CVE-2026-79911
TOTOLINK N600R CGI cstecgi.cgi setSystemConfig stack-based overflow

A security vulnerability has been detected in TOTOLINK N600R 4.3.0cu.7647_B20210106. The affected element is the function setSystemConfig of the file /cgi-bin/cstecgi.cgi of the component CGI Handler. Such manipulation of the argument Hostname leads to stack-based buffer overflow.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The exploit has been disclosed publicly and may be used.
| CWE | CWE-121 CWE-119 |
| Vendor | totolink |
| Product | n600r |
| Published | Aug 25, 2026 |
